Rod Stewart has been ordered to pay $2 million to a Las Vegas casino for a cancelled 2000 show. The seven members of the jury decided it was “only fair” that the singer return the advance payment, since he did not perform.http://news.bbc.co.uk/1/hi/entertainment/music/4224658.stm
